  • Special crystallization features of glass based on phosphate ore dressing waste

    Autors: S. V. Mulevanov
    • Pages: -
    • Views: 41409
    It was found that during low-temperature processing ( g) of multicomponent glass with additions of phosphorus oxide in the glass powder, crystallization proceeds, accompanied by the release of calcium silicophosphate, which was not previously described in the literature. The resulting compound has a cubic system, space group P P 3 unit cell parameter a = 7.98 & Aring ;. Tab. 3, bibliography: 5 titles.

  • Conductivity of zirconium oxide added with lithium

    • Pages: -
    • Views: 41366
    Polycrystalline samples of zirconia stabilized with 10% Y 2 O 3 (molar content) with additions of Li 2 O up to 3% were synthesized by the solid-phase method. It was found that the conductivity of the samples significantly increases with the introduction of Li 2 O and reaches a maximum at an additive content of 1.7%. The activation energy of conduction decreases from 0.85 eV in samples without additions of Li 2 O to 0.56 eV in samples containing 1.7% Li 2 O. It is assumed that lithium ions in the lattice of cubic ZrO 2 form two types of defects: substitutional defects - Li Zr 3- and interstitial defects - Li i +. The latter significantly increase the electrical conductivity of the samples. Il. 3, bibliography: 14 titles.
  • Color of the porcelain containing neodymium oxide

    • Pages: -
    • Views: 41302
    The main regularities of the color formation of porcelain containing neodymium oxide, which has the ability to change color depending on the light source using absorption and reflection spectra, have been studied. In the metric system CIE 1976, the optimal content of neodymium oxide in porcelain was determined, the dependence of the color of products on the firing environment and the light source was established. Tab. 3, ill. 6, bibliography: 9 titles.

  • Leucite crystallization from glass-forming melts of the system K2O - Al2O3 - SiO2

    • Pages: -
    • Views: 41303
    It has been shown that the K 2 O - Al 2 O 3 - SiO 2 system is promising for the production of glass ceramics containing leucite and intended for the manufacture of dentures. Glass formation in this system and the crystallization ability of glasses, including those modified with Li 2 O and Na 2 O, have been studied. The influence of temperature-time parameters on liquation and crystallization processes has been studied. Tab. 1, ill. 3, bibliography: 2 titles.
  • Solubility of fine Ca-containing glass powders in aqueous medium. Calcium-silicate glass

    • Pages: -
    • Views: 41280
    The study of the influence of the composition of calcium silicate glasses on the behavior of powders of different dispersion (500, 60 and 10 microns) in an aqueous medium has been carried out. The acid-base characteristics of the aqueous medium and the concentration of calcium ions in the aqueous solution after holding the glass powders have been determined. It is shown that the main parameter determining the mechanism of glass dissolution in water is their basicity modulus. Tab. 2, ill. 2, bibliography: 4 titles.

  • Using of neuron net models for statistic analysis and control of glass ribbon formation on the tin melt

    • Pages: -
    • Views: 41407
    A technique for constructing and applying models on artificial neural networks for analyzing and regulating the mode of forming a glass ribbon on a tin melt is considered. The technique provides for the creation of models on neural networks describing the dependence of the glass property indicators on the regime and controlled input variables, as well as the development of an algorithm for adjusting the regime variables depending on the thickness of the glass strip produced, taking into account changes in controlled disturbances. Tab. 3, ill. 1, bibliography: 3 titles.
